V-mount Camera Battery
S-8083S is the V-mount rechargeable Li-ion battery
pack for professional video cameras. It’s compact
design, smaller in size.


130Wh / 9.2Ah Capacity
Consists of 12pcs 18650 battery cells, and reaches
130Wh/9.2Ah high capacity.
Run approx 4 hours for normal 30W ENG cameras.


Reliable V-mount Connection
S-8083S is the standard V-mount
connection and we adopt the high quality
fiber glass V-wedge that ensures the reliable
mounting.


Build-in D-tap DC Output Socket
D-tap DC output socket is equipped on the top side of S-8083S
battery, for DC14.4V (Nominate) connection, such as on-camera
lights, monitors, wireless transmitter, etc.
The Max Power from D-tap is 100W, 8A.


4-level LED Power Indicator
On the side of the battery, there’re 4-level LED power indicators to check the
battery remaining capacity. You can get a quick view of capacity before using.
Nominal Voltage | 14.4V |
Capacity | 130Wh/9.2Ah |
Max output power | In total:200W |
| Electrodes:200W,16A | |
| D-tap:120W,10A | |
Mount Type | V-mount |
Charging Temperature | 0-40°C |
| Discharging Temperature | -20°C-50°C(Capacity and Max Load may decrease when operating below 0°) |
Net weight | Net 0.8kg; With package0.82kg |
Dimensions | 134×88×52mm |
